Relief Society Purpose

Relief Society Purpose: The Relief Society is an auxiliary to the priesthood. All auxiliary organizations exist to help Church members grow in their testimonies of Heavenly Father, Jesus Christ, and the restored gospel. Through the work of the auxiliaries, members receive instruction, encouragement, and support as they strive to live according to gospel principles.

The March Ensign has a wonderful article (page 28) called “visiting Teaching: Understanding the
Power of Ministering.” “Our Heavenly Father needs us to follow a higher path and demonstrate
our discipleship by sincerely caring for His children… We are trying to concentrate on caring
about our sisters rather than completing lists of things to do. True ministry is measured more
by the depth of our charity than by the perfection of our statistics.” (General Relief Society
Presidency)
